Kesna is a Rural village located in Majhgaon, West-singhbhum, Jharkhand.

The total population of Kesna is 780.

Kesna village comprises 155 households.

The literacy rate in Kesna is 59.9%. Among the literate population of 390, there are 220 literate males and 170 literate females.

In Kesna, there are 371 males and 409 females, with a sex ratio of 1102 females per 1000 males.

There are 129 children (16.5% of population), comprising 74 boys and 55 girls.

The total number of workers in Kesna is 554, with 121 main workers and 433 marginal workers.

In Kesna, there are 0 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(0 males, 0 females) and 532 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(249 males, 283 females).

Kesna is located in Jharkhand state, West-singhbhum district, and falls under Majhgaon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 378479 and LGD code is 378479.
